Llanfairpwllgwyngyllgogerychwyrndrobwllllantysiliogogogoch

English dictionary entry

Meanings

name
  1. A village in Anglesey, Wales, United Kingdom, known for having the longest place name in Europe, and the longest English-language (albeit borrowed from Welsh) settlement name in the world.

Etymology

Borrowed from Welsh Llanfairpwllgwyngyllgogerychwyrndrobwllllantysiliogogogoch. This longer form of the name was invented for promotional purposes in the 1860s.
